Aztecs baseball gets swept against Central Arizona

The Pima Community College baseball team (21-18, 14-14 in ACCAC) lost a pair of games on Tuesday against Central Arizona College on Tuesday at the West Campus.

Brandon Burke (Canyon del Oro HS) finished the day 2 for 6 with three RBIs and two runs scored while Trey Stine (Ironwood Ridge HS) went 5 for 8 with an RBI and a run scored.

Game 1: Central Arizona College Vaqueros 9, Pima CC Aztecs 7 (7 innings):

The Aztecs rallied in the late innings but fell short in the first game 9-7. Down 9-4 in the 6th inning, Burke hit a two-run home run to make it 9-6. Stine hit an RBI single in the 7th inning to score pinch runner David Oropeza (Nogales HS) but that's as close as they would get. Burke went 1 for 3 with two RBIs and a run scored while Oropeza was 1 for 2 with two runs scored. Stine finished 2 for 4 with an RBI and Ivan Estrella (Tucson Magnet HS) went 1 for 3 with two RBIs and a run scored.

Roy Aguirre (Douglas HS) took the loss (5-2) as he pitched four and two-third innings giving up nine runs (nine earned) on eight hits with four strikeouts and two walks. Justin Hammergren (Sahuaro HS) pitched the final two and one-third innings with four strikeouts.

Game 2: Central Arizona College Vaqueros 8, Pima CC Aztecs 3 (9 innings):

The Aztecs had to play catch-up again but couldn't close the gap as they lost 8-3 in the second game. Central scored four runs in the 2nd inning and took a 7-1 advantage after the top of the 4th inning. Vinnie Tarantola (Sahuaro HS) hit an RBI double in the 4th inning and an RBI single in the 6th to make it 7-3. Tarantola went 2 for 3 with two RBIs. Stine was 3 for 4 with a run scored. Burke finished 1 for 3 with an RBI and a run scored while Marcus Catalano (Salpointe Catholic HS) was 1 for 3 with a run scored.

Chris Kucko (Sahuarita HS) took the loss (4-5) as he pitched three and one-third innings giving up seven runs (seven earned) on 10 hits with three strikeouts and one walk.

The Aztecs will play at Arizona Western College on Saturday in a conference doubleheader in Yuma. Games will be at noon and 2:30 p.m.
